Rugged laptops
The Ruggedised laptop is designed to meet the needs of military personnel, public service, and other demanding mobile environments.
Being rugged does not mean merely strengthening the outside of the computer's case; it means protecting all the components inside. On the low end of the spectrum are common commercial laptop computers, which are usually no match for environments in which they can be dropped or subjected to water or dust.
True rugged mobile-computing devices are designed to resist vibration, dust, water, temperature extremes and repeated drops onto hard surfaces.
Other than that, a ruggedised laptop has almost all the same features as its non-ruggedised partner. It is usual to find that the ruggedised laptop has less power in terms of CPU speed than the normal laptop.
The majority of Laptop supliers do provide ruggedised options, but before purchasing, the exact definition of "rugged" as used by the supplier should be confirmed.
